    Excalibur, often referred to as the "Sword of Kings," is a legendary weapon deeply rooted in Arthurian legend. According to myth, Excalibur was bestowed upon King Arthur by the Lady of the Lake, symbolizing divine authority and unparalleled power. The sword was said to grant its wielder invincibility in battle and was a key element in Arthur's rise to kingship.

    In the context of the Excalibur Soul Eater Sword, the creators of Soul Eater drew inspiration from these ancient tales. While the traditional Excalibur is depicted as a noble and majestic weapon, the Soul Eater version takes a humorous twist. The anime reimagines Excalibur as a sentient being with an exaggerated sense of self-importance and a penchant for absurdity.

    Excalibur in Soul Eater

    In the Soul Eater series, Excalibur is introduced as a self-proclaimed "legendary holy sword" residing in a parallel dimension. Unlike other weapons in the series, Excalibur is not a student at the Death Weapon Meister Academy (DWMA) and does not conform to the usual dynamics of Meister-Weapon partnerships. Instead, it exists as an independent entity with its own set of rules and eccentricities.

    When the protagonists, Death the Kid, Maka Albarn, and their friends, encounter Excalibur, they are initially intrigued by its reputation. However, their excitement quickly turns to frustration as they realize the sword's true nature. Excalibur demands that its wielder follow a series of absurd and nonsensical rules, such as wearing a pure white suit and reciting a lengthy and convoluted backstory. These demands make it nearly impossible for anyone to wield the sword effectively.

    Despite its comedic portrayal, Excalibur plays a significant role in the series. Its introduction serves as a humorous interlude, offering a break from the darker and more intense themes of the anime. Additionally, Excalibur's character highlights the series' exploration of individuality and the challenges of working with unconventional personalities. Through its antics, Excalibur challenges the protagonists to think outside the box and embrace the unexpected.

    Physical Characteristics

    • Appearance: Excalibur is depicted as a gleaming white sword with intricate designs and a regal aura. Its hilt is adorned with ornate details, symbolizing its status as a legendary weapon.
    • Form: Unlike other weapons in the series, Excalibur can transform into a humanoid form. In this form, it appears as a small, anthropomorphic figure with a white suit and a cane, embodying its aristocratic demeanor.

    Abilities

    • Unmatched Power: Excalibur is said to possess unparalleled strength, capable of defeating even the most powerful enemies. However, its true potential is rarely realized due to its impractical demands.
    • Dimensional Manipulation: Excalibur resides in its own parallel dimension, which it can summon at will. This ability allows it to create surreal and chaotic environments, further complicating its interactions with others.
